Cote d'Ivoire - Cape Verde 77:69

Cote d'Ivoire became the first African nation to qualify for the World Cup. The overcame Cape Verde 77:69 to keep the perfect record in Group E.
Cote d'Ivoire started the game with a 16-14 run and added massive 23-8 surge in the second period. Moreover, they posted a 26-24 rally in the third quarter and did not mind a 12-23 loss at the end of the game.
Stephane Konate (191-SG-1980) and Alexander Poythress (203-C/F-1993, college: Kentucky) top-scored for the winners with 16 points each. Vafessa Fofana (198-F/G-1992) netted 11, whilst Maxence Dadiet (192-PG-1999) had 10. Walter Tavares (220-C-1992) replied with 23 points in the losing effort and Fidel Mendonca (191-F-1984) notched 19.
